三,Izici ZokwakhekaIsakhiwo sensimbi esezingeni eliphakeme se-Workbench, umzimba webhokisi wenziwe ngepuleti yensimbi ecindezelayo, ukuhlangana nokufudumala. Phakathi kwazo, ingaphezulu kwetafula yizinselo, ingxenye engezansi ye-bellows yibhokisi lokucindezela eliqinile. Ithebula lomsebenzi wensimbi engagqwali, ngaphambili ifakwe ngephaneli yokulawula kagesi, okulula ukusebenza kuyo. Ikhona elingenhla lendawo yokusebenza lifakwe isibani se-fluorescent kanye nesibani se-ultraviolet inzalo, futhi ekhoneni elingezansi lifakwe izisekelo eziphindwe kabili. Ukuze wenze lula ukusebenza nokubukwa, itafula lamukela isakhiwo esisobala, okungukuthi, ingilazi esobala engenamibala iyahamba i-ancibilika ebonakalayo yombala, ezansi kwetafula ifakwe ama-casters ashukumisayo, kulula ukuhambisa.

Ibhentshi elihlanzekile lihlinzeka ngokuvikelwa komkhiqizo ngokugeleza okuhlala njalo, okungenakuqhathaniswa komoya ohlungiwe we-hepa ngaphesheya komsebenzi. Ibhentshi elihlanzekile liyingxenye ebalulekile yanoma iyiphi ilabhorethri lapho kudingeka khona inqubo eyinyumba.
Yini ibhentshi elihlanzekile, futhi lenzani?
Ibhentshi elihlanzekile liye ebhentshini elenziwa elebhu okuvinjelwe eligcina umoya uhlanzekile futhi ungenakungcola kanye nezinye izinto ezingcolile. Ikhabethe le-laminar airflow. Ebhentshini elihlanzekile, umoya udonswa ngesihlungi esisebenza ngamandla (hepa) bese usakaza ngokulinganayo ngaphesheya kwendawo yokusebenza nge-adflace eguqukayo. Isihlungi se-HEPA siqeda izinhlayiya zomoya, ngenkathi i-baffle ihlinzeka nge-laminar airflow evikela umsebenzi.
